Public Notice: 2025 U.S. International Poster Biennial, Museum of Design Atlanta (MODA) — An international jury that included poster artist Luba Lukova and graphic designer David Carson was tasked with sifting through 11,845 submissions from 93 countries, and ‘Public Notice’ is the fruit of their labors, showcasing the winners of the contest. The exhibition focuses on the role of posters in four categories: social, cultural, animated, and national parks, demonstrating how image, typography and symbolism “shape public dialogue and make values visible.”
On a similar theme, ‘Granny Graffiti’ is running simultaneously at MODA, in the museum’s lobby. It’s a project of Philadelphia-based artist Carole Loeffler that began in 2018 when she was inspired by the phrase “stay strong” at a local gathering. Loeffler went on to create affirmations stitched in felt such as “It’s OK” and “We can fix this,” placing them on telephone poles throughout the city as public offerings of reassurance. — Kevin C. Madigan
